Reference 9021 is the IRS code for math errors.
This code means that the IRS has found a math error in your return and will adjust your refund (or tax due).
Since the TT program doesn't make math errors then this means you made a data entry error in the program ... the 2 most common ones this year would be what you entered for the advance stimulus payment or the advance child tax credit and the IRS disagrees with your entries. When the letter of explanation arrives you will know what it was that they changed.

If the IRS has reduced your refund, they will be sending you a communication explaining why they reduced the amount of your refund. Once you know the nature of the problem, you may be able to correct the problem by amending your 2021 Federal tax return.
If you did not receive $1,400 for the third stimulus payment, the IRS may think that you were already issued the third stimulus payment.
At your IRS online account, you can find whether a payment was issued to you that you did not receive. You can also find this information on your tax transcript.
If you need to trace a payment that the IRS says has been issued to you, mail or fax a completed IRS Form 3911, Taxpayer Statement Regarding Refund.

Did the letter in January tell you you received $1400? Read it closely. If it does then you need to trace the payment. I’ve had this problem with a few clients. The IRS letter number 6475 was sent to those who the IRS sent a payment to. They think you got the payment, but you never did. Trace the refund. Download form 3119 write Stimulus 2021at the top where they will see it. Fill out the rest and either fax or mail it in to trace the check or deposit the IRS sent. This way you get to the bottom of it.
